精华内容
下载资源
问答
  • #include <iostream> #include <stdlib.h> #include <string> #include <vector> #include <algorithm> using namespace std; int main() { string tempStr;...string&...
    #include <iostream>
    #include <stdlib.h>
    #include <string>
    #include <vector>
    #include <algorithm>
    
    using namespace std;
    
    
    int main()
    {
    	string tempStr;
    	vector<string> Array;
    	while (cin >> tempStr)
    	{
    		Array.push_back(tempStr);
    		if (getchar() == '\n')  break;  //此处语句只能放在录入之后,否则会少收录一个
    	}
    
    	for (int i=0;i<Array.size();i++)
    		cout << Array[i] << endl;
    
    
    	system("pause");
     	return 0;
    }

     

    展开全文
  • 通过回车来结束一段不定长度的数组的输入。 比如输入 1 2 3 4 5 6 7 【回车】 则保存回车前的数字到数组中 如何通过JAVA实现? Scanner好像不能识别‘\n’啊?感觉很简单,但是弄了很久也没有实现。
  • Shift键和Enter键

    千次阅读 2019-09-16 16:01:59
    Shift键和Enter键前言Shift键Enter总结 前言 关于之前那篇回车与换行(即"\r"和"\n")的博文,女朋友提出一个问题:Shift和Enter键和它们是不是有什么关联呢。说实话我之前没有想过这样的问题,但是联想到Shift+...

    Shift键和Enter键

    前言

    关于之前那篇回车与换行(即"\r"和"\n")的博文,这里提出一个问题:Shift和Enter键和它们是不是有什么关联呢。说实话我之前没有想过这样的问题,但是联想到Shift+Enter这样的快捷键,我想这两个键或许真的跟回车和换行有什么鲜为人知的联系吗。

    查资料ing。。。。。。

    Shift键

    Shift,在键盘上其实是上档转换键,左右两个 ,常用于中英文转换。它作为辅助控制键,一般在一些应用程序上面shift键是和其他的按键组合一起使用(一些快捷键)。

    Shift的基本用途:

    1、切换中文和英文:在输入法上直接按shift键即可切换(常用)
    2、快速删除文件:shift+Delete
    3、更改打开方式:按住shift键,然后在点击选择文件夹,即可新增加一个“打开方式”的选项。
    4、启用粘、筛键:连按5次,即“粘贴键”的快捷方式;
    5、筛选键:按右shift键8秒以上为“筛选键”的快捷方式。
    6、重启电脑:先按shift键,然后按确定按钮即可重启。

    说实话其实我只知道它可以用来切换中英文,还有就是偶尔按的次数多了会弹出“粘滞键”的对话框。关于Shift键的更多用途可以点击链接Shift键的功能及作用大全详解.总之Shift其实并没有跟回车或者换行有什么直接的联系。

    Enter

    那么Enter键就和回车有很大的联系了,只少因为我们都叫它“回车”。
    关于回车的由来,我们需要先从机械英文打字机说起,在这种设备刚问世的时候,它上面有一个部件叫做字车。意思就是说我们每打一个单词,字车就会前进一格当打满一行字符的时候,打字者就得推动字车回到起始的位置。这个时候打字机会给我们一些提示,一个是字车归位提醒(“回车”"\r");第二个就是需要将滚筒向上卷一行(“换行”"\n"),方便开始输入下一行英文字母,然而这一套动作就被当时的人们称为回车。其实就好像现在的光标一样。
    在这里插入图片描述
    后来在电动英文打字机上,人们就为了方便起见专门设置了一个起到回收作用的按键,然后这个新增加的东西就被称作回车键。所以说,人们在电脑上设计了这样一个按键之后,就不再需要打字的同时还用手将字车返回到起始位置,然后再向上推一行,这样一来也能够将打字的效率大大提高,有利于工作以及各个事业的顺利进行。

    总的来说Enter键其实就是效仿打字机中的“回车和换行”,在文本的编辑中我们应该都是清楚的。

    总结

    在一些IDE(Integrated Development Environment集成开发环境)中编写代码的时候,如果我们的光标并不在行末而且下一行不是空行时,我们可以通过Shfit+Enter快捷键来在该行的下一行插入空行并将光标移至行首,其实也是起到了一个回车和换行的作用,不过比Enter更高级一点。但是呢,我暂且认为它们组合的快捷键确实与回车、换行有一定的联系,但是不能它们分开来看,说它们各自对应一个功能。
    关于Shift和Enter键的其实还有很多隐藏的东西,如果仔细研究以下可能会对我们理解一些编辑中的快捷键起到一定的作用,从而让我们的开发更加便捷高效。

    展开全文
  • 回车enter键的js

    千次阅读 2018-05-08 09:28:46
    回车enter键的jsdocument.onkeydown = function (event) { e = event ? event : (window.event ? window.event : null); if (e.keyCode == 13) { checkLogin(); } }

    回车enter键的js

    document.onkeydown = function (event) {
          e = event ? event : (window.event ? window.event : null);
          if (e.keyCode == 13) {
            checkLogin();
          }
        } 

    展开全文
  • Enter键触发登录事件

    千次阅读 2018-09-17 10:57:54
    Event对象包含一个keyCode属性,对于 keypress 事件,该属性声明了被敲击的生成的 Unicode 字符码。对于 keydown 和 keyup 事件,它指定了被敲击的的虚拟键盘码。虚拟键盘码可能和使用的键盘的布局相关。 因此...

    Event 对象代表事件的状态,比如事件在其中发生的元素、键盘按键的状态、鼠标的位置、鼠标按钮的状态。Event对象包含一个keyCode属性,对于 keypress 事件,该属性声明了被敲击的键生成的 Unicode 字符码。对于 keydown 和 keyup 事件,它指定了被敲击的键的虚拟键盘码。虚拟键盘码可能和使用的键盘的布局相关。

    因此可以自定义keydown事件触发的方法,通过判断event对应的keyCode是Enter键对应的编码时来触发登录方法,以此来实现enter键快捷登录的功能。

    首先在需要定义enter快捷功能的输入框中定义onkeydown方法:

    <input name="validateCode" id="validateCode" maxlength="4" onkeydown="suball()" />

    这样当焦点在validateCode框中时,如果按下键盘键就会触发suball()方法,然后定义suball()方法:

    function suball(){
    	if(event.keyCode==13){
    		doLogin();
    		}
    }

    根据ASCII码表13代表回车键:

    因此判断出来按键是13时就触发登录方法。

    兼容Chrome和Firefox快捷键,修改suball()方法,改为:

    onkeydown="suball(event)";
    function suball(event){
    	//兼容Chrome和Firefox
    	event=(event)?event:((window.event)?window.event:"");
    	var keyCode=event.keyCode?event.keyCode:(event.which?event.which:event.charCode);
    	if(keyCode==13){
    		 doLogin();
    	}
    }

     

    展开全文
  • 如何利用c++在不按enter键的情况下显示输入的字符

    千次阅读 多人点赞 2015-05-24 22:21:54
    今天是周末,北京的天气越来越热了,偶然在overstackflow上看到这...另外如果不用把字符敲入屏幕那肯定是最完美的,但我仅仅想不通过敲控制台(Enter)就获得键盘输入。 Some answers: Best one,来自 Johannes Schaub
  • C语言的键盘输入和屏幕输出

    千次阅读 2019-06-10 10:14:29
    键盘输入和屏幕输出是编写简单的顺序结构程序时最常用到的操作。C程序中的键盘输入和屏幕输出都是通过调用输入/输出函数实现的。...把字符放在一对单引号的做法,适用于多数可打印字符,但不适用于某些...
  • int c, letter=0, num=0, blank=0, tab=0, enter=0, other=0 ,i=0, sum=0; printf("Please input a string:\n"); while((c=getchar())!=EOF){ sum++; if(c==' '){ ++blank; //空格的个数 } else if(c=='\t...
  • java怎么键盘录入字符

    万次阅读 多人点赞 2019-05-12 14:15:05
    - java怎么键盘录入字符串 如图所示: 来看一下每句代码的意思: 先写上:import java.util.Scanner //导入 java.util 包下的 Scanner 类,导入后才能使用它 接着:Scanner.sc = new Scanner(System.in); //...
  • #include<stdio.h> main() { char ch; int i;... printf("Press Enter to continue\n"); while(getchar()!='\n'); } putchar('\n'); } c=A ASCII=65 Press Enter to continue c=B ASCII=
  • System.out.println("请输入匹配字符,并按enter键确认:"); for(int i=0;i;i++){ String impo = sc.nextLine(); if(impo.matches(regex)){ System.out.println("字符匹配正确:"+impo); }...
  • 习题5.9 从键盘上输入一个字符串和一个字符,从该字符串中删除给定的字符。 代码块: package App; import java.util.*; public class App1 { public static void main(String[] args) { String str; Scanner ...
  • 废话不多说,要加个延迟,100ms就够了,如下图 这样就能实时更新字符串了,如果不加延迟,enter按下字符串不会读取当前值,而是读取上一状态值。
  • 1.从键盘输入字符串,按回车结束,在第二行显示输入内容。 1.编写源程序 data segment buf db 20 db ? db 20 dup (?) data ends code segment assume cs:code,ds:data start: mov ax,data mov ds,ax mov ah,0Ah ...
  • 在设计登陆界面时,发现键盘把密码输入框挡住,于是搜索“Enter”按键设置为“下一项”的方法。网上所有的解决方案(xml布局文件设置方法)均指向设置EdiText的属性imeOptions为“actionNext”即:android:...
  • 1 日期显示(3分) 题目内容: 编写一个程序, 接收用户录入的日期信息并且将其显示出来....Enter a date (mm/dd/yy): 12/03/2015↙ You entered the date: 2015.12.03 输入格式: “%d/%d/%d” 输...
  • 从键盘输入字符串,并统计其中数字字符的个数
  • 从键盘输入一些字符,直到输入的字符是换行符“\n”,并统计字符串中的字母的个数和数字的个数。 JAVA程序实现: public class day39 { public static void main(String[] args) { Scanner scanner = new Scanner...
  • import java.util.Scanner; public class Exercise6_2_3 { public static void main(String[] args) { Scanner in=new Scanner(System.in); System.out.println("请输入字母:"); String str=in.next();...
  • 我想问 回车 到底算是个什么东西???一般我们按下回车后,键盘缓存区发生了什么???键盘缓存区是什么不是先接收到了 “进行扫描” 后将‘\n’输入缓存区?不然怎么老说有残留,有时还要用getchar()来进行...
  • <input type="text" id="pageNum" onkeydown="pageNumKeydown(0,event)" onkeyup="pageNumKeyup(this,event)"/> <span id="totalPageSpan0">... * 给页码输入框添加Enter事件,跳转指定页码...
  • 从键盘键入任意一个字符,判断该字符是英文字母(不区分大、小写)、数字字符还是其它字符。 若键入字母,则屏幕显示 It is an English character.;若键入数字则屏幕显示It is a digit character. ;若输入其它...
  • 上代码 data segment msg db 13,10,'input string ',13,10,13,10,'$' ...----------------------------显示输入字符串 mov ah,4ch int 21h ;----------------------------程序结束 code ends end start
  • 使用Scanner来取得使用者的输入很方便,但是它以空白来区隔每一个输入字符串,在某些时候并不适用,因为使用者可能输入一个字符串,中间会包括空白字元,而您希望取得完整的字符串。 您可以使用BufferedReader...
  • Qt中在textEdit和LineEdit中分别使用Enter键发送消息,实现登录和QQ发送的效果1.在LineEdit中1) 效果2)实现代码widget中dialog中2.在textEdit中1)效果2)实现代码 1.在LineEdit中 1) 效果 假设一个用两个行编辑框...
  • idea2016的alt+enter键的替换和简介

    万次阅读 2016-11-25 10:04:52
    这些都是alt+enter的功劳。 由于键盘的原因,所以想将其转化为alt+/,于是去查了一下网上的教程。居然都是如何将代码提示功能的快捷键Ctr+space转化为alt+斜杠的文章。我就想弱弱的问一句,idea的代码自动提
  • #include<stdio.h> int main() { int n; char a; printf(“input a string:\n”); for (n = 0; (a = getchar()) != ‘\n’; n++); printf("%d", n); }
  •  readLine()方法会返回用户在按下Enter键之前的所有字符输入,不包括最后按下的Enter返回字符. 获取字符串的方法 import java.io.BufferedReader; import java.io.IOException; import java.io....
  • C++ 监视检测键盘输入 字符 并打印

    千次阅读 2018-06-06 10:01:44
    方式一: 可检测多个输入字符enter结束 #include <fstream> // printf("%s\n", ); //#include <stdio.h> #include <sys/select.h> //fd_set #include <unistd.h> // for linux STDIN_FILENO ...
  • 习题5.10 编程统计用户从键盘输入的字符串中所包含的字母、数字和其它字符的个数。 代码块: package App; import java.util.*; public class App1 { public static void main(String[] args) { String str; ...

空空如也

空空如也

1 2 3 4 5 ... 20
收藏数 125,756
精华内容 50,302
关键字:

enter键字符